In the section where they write about xrange vs range in python 2 vs 3, they reference a piece of code supposedly written for py3 which isn't there.

xrange was fast in python 2 because it allows you to evaluate lazily, which is what range does in python 3.

So whatever benefits you got out of xrange is there in range.

There is a whole group of website part of Bharat Matrimony (site where parents find life partners for their sons/daughters) catering to the particular regions/languages in India - bengali, tamil, kannada, telugu, etc. Each on its own domain.

There are also separate sites for various religions and some exclusive sites like Privilege Matrimony, Elite Matrimony, DivorceeMatrimony, Defence Matrimony, etc.
